Silence Therapeutics plc (NASDAQ:SLN) Sees Significant Decrease in Short Interest

Silence Therapeutics logo with Medical background

Silence Therapeutics plc (NASDAQ:SLN - Get Free Report) was the recipient of a large decrease in short interest in the month of August. As of August 31st, there was short interest totalling 254,600 shares, a decrease of 27.4% from the August 15th total of 350,500 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 222,600 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 1.1 days.

Silence Therapeutics Trading Up 0.6 %

Shares of Silence Therapeutics stock traded up $0.11 on Friday, reaching $18.69. 86,495 shares of the st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 208,354. The firm has a market capitalization of $559.39 million, a PE ratio of -16.11 and a beta of 1.29. Silence Therapeutics has a 1-year low of $6.15 and a 1-year high of $27.72. The business has a fifty day moving average price of $18.75 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$20.70.

Silence Therapeutics (NASDAQ:SLN -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 15th. The company reported ($0.42) ear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of ($0.32) by ($0.10). The business had revenue of $0.76 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$11.28 million. Silence Therapeutics had a negative net margin of 222.44% and a negative return on equity of 58.28%. Research analysts expect that Silence Therapeutics will post -1.55 EPS for the current year.

About Silence Therapeutics

(Get Free Report)

Silence Therapeutics plc, a biotechnology company, focuses on the discovery and development novel molecules incorporating short interfering ribonucleic acid (siRNA) to inhibit the expression of specific target genes in hematology, cardiovascular, and rare diseases. The company's mRNAi GalNAc Oligonucleotide Discovery platform consists of precision engineered product candidates designed to target specific disease-associated genes in the liver.
